Design of Various Frequencies Constant Pressure Water Supply System Based on PLC
Abstract: A set of water supply system of frequency control of constant pressure with PLC is designed in this paper which is to satisfy the requirement of china’s urban water supply .The system is made up of PLC, transducer, units of pumps, pressure sensor and so on. This system is formed by three pump generators, and they form the circulating run mode of frequency conversion. The three phase pump generator soft start and frequency control are realized through general frequency converter, and the principle of “start first and stop first” is adopted during the operation switch. The hydraulic pressure signal is detected by the pressure sensor and the PID calculation is carried out after the signal had been compared with set value, so that the export frequency of voltage is controlled .After that, the rotational speed is changed, which results in the change of water supply quantity, and eventually the hydraulic pressure is stabilized nearby the set value. The simulated test of system indicates the design is operated easily and has good quality, which further improves the safety, reliability and practicability of level control.
